The Importance of Energy-Efficient Windows
Windows are more than simply openings that enable light and fresh air into a home. They are important elements of a structure's thermal envelope, which assists to maintain a constant indoor temperature. Energy-efficient windows are developed to reduce heat transfer, minimize drafts, and avoid air leakage, eventually resulting in lower heating and cooling costs. According to the U.S. Department of Energy, windows can account for 25% to 30% of property heat loss and gain. For that reason, making sure that windows are in good condition is important for maintaining a home's energy performance.
Common Window Problems and Their Impact on Energy Efficiency
Before diving into the repair procedure, it's essential to identify the common problems that can impact window performance. Here are a few of the most frequent problems:

Drafts and Air Leaks:
Causes: Cracks, spaces, or worn-out weatherstripping.Effect: Drafts can substantially increase heating & cooling costs by enabling conditioned air to get away and unconditioned air to go into.
Broken Seals:
Causes: Aging, exposure to severe temperature levels, or physical damage.Impact: Broken seals in double- or triple-pane windows can cause fogging and lower insulation residential or commercial properties.
Damaged or Damaged Frames:
Causes: Moisture damage, termite infestation, or basic wear and tear.Impact: Damaged frames can trigger air leakages and make it challenging to open or close windows, leading to increased energy usage.
Faulty Hardware:
Causes: Rust, corrosion, or mechanical failure.Effect: Malfunctioning hardware can avoid windows from closing properly, triggering air leakages and lowering energy efficiency.
Broken or Broken Glass:
Causes: Physical effect or thermal tension.Effect: Broken glass not only postures a safety threat but likewise permits for significant heat loss or gain.Actions for Energy-Efficient Window Repair
Fixing energy-efficient windows can be a straightforward procedure if you follow these steps:

Identify the Problem:
Conduct a thorough evaluation of all windows to recognize any issues such as drafts, fogging, or harmed frames.Utilize a candle or incense stick to discover air leaks by moving it around the window frame and keeping in mind where the flame flickers.
Seal Air Leaks:
Weatherstripping: Apply weatherstripping around the window frame to seal gaps and avoid air leakages. Typical types consist of foam, rubber, and vinyl.Caulking: Use a top quality, weather-resistant caulk to seal gaps between the window frame and the wall.Insulating Films: Install insulating films on the window glass to lower heat transfer and enhance energy effectiveness.
Replace Broken Seals:
Diagnosis: If you observe condensation or fogging in between the panes of double- or triple-pane windows, the seal is likely broken.Repairs: In some cases, the seal can be fixed by reapplying a sealant. Nevertheless, if the damage is extensive, it might be essential to replace the whole window unit.
Repair or Replace Damaged Frames:
Assessment: Check for indications of wetness damage, rot, or termite problem. If the damage is minor, you can often repair the frame.Repair: Sand down any rough areas, use a wood filler, and repaint or stain the frame.Replacement: For serious damage, think about changing the entire window frame. Modern materials such as vinyl, fiberglass, and composite offer excellent sturdiness and energy performance.
Service Window Hardware:
Lubrication: Clean and lube the window hinges and locks to ensure they operate smoothly.Replacement: If hardware is beyond repair, replace it with new, energy-efficient parts.
Replace Cracked or Broken Glass:
Safety First: Wear protective gloves and safety glasses when managing damaged glass.Expert Help: For complicated repairs, consider working with a professional to replace the glass and guarantee it is correctly sealed.Benefits of Energy-Efficient Window Repair

While some window repairs can be dealt with as DIY projects, others may need expert help. Here's a breakdown to help you choose:

DIY Repairs:
Sealing Air Leaks: Applying weatherstripping and caulking.Servicing Hardware: Cleaning and lubricating hinges and locks.Minor Frame Repairs: Sanding and painting.
Professional Repairs:
Replacing Broken Seals: This often requires specific tools and knowledge.Replacing Damaged Frames: Professional setup guarantees a perfect fit and proper sealing.Replacing Glass: Safety issues and the requirement for precise measurements make this a task best delegated professionals.Frequently Asked Questions (FAQs)
